Background information about the job or company (e.g., role context, company overview)
The United Nations Office at Nairobi (UNON) is the UN headquarters in Africa. It supports the UN's diverse operations in the region and serves as a centre for international diplomacy and cooperation.
Responsibilities or duties
The Information Systems Assistant will be responsible for:
- Providing technical support and assistance to users on hardware, software, and network issues.
- Installing, configuring, and maintaining computer systems and applications.
- Troubleshooting and resolving IT-related problems.
- Assisting in the management of IT inventory and assets.
- Documenting IT procedures and user guides.
- Performing other related duties as assigned.
Qualifications or requirements (e.g., education, skills)
Education: High school diploma or equivalent. A first-level university degree in Information Technology or a related field is desirable.
Experience: At least three years of relevant experience in IT support, system administration, or a related field.
Skills: Proficiency in operating systems (Windows, macOS), common office applications, and basic network troubleshooting. Knowledge of IT service management tools is an asset.
Experience needed
Minimum of 3 years of relevant experience.
Any other provided details (e.g., benefits, work environment, team info, or additional notes)
This is a General Service (GS) position at the G5 level. The United Nations offers a competitive salary and benefits package.
